gmp_gcdext
<<<
gmp_hamdist gmp_init
>>>

8.42 Fonctions GMP
8 Référence des fonctions
 Manuel PHP

Introduction
Pré-requis
Installation
Configuration à l'exécution
Types de ressources
Constantes pré-définies
Exemples
Voir aussi
gmp_abs
gmp_add
gmp_and
gmp_clrbit
gmp_cmp
gmp_com
gmp_div_q
gmp_div_qr
gmp_div_r
gmp_div
gmp_divexact
gmp_fact
gmp_gcd
gmp_gcdext
->gmp_hamdist
gmp_init
gmp_intval
gmp_invert
gmp_jacobi
gmp_legendre
gmp_mod
gmp_mul
gmp_neg
gmp_or
gmp_perfect_square
gmp_popcount
gmp_pow
gmp_powm
gmp_prob_prime
gmp_random
gmp_scan0
gmp_scan1
gmp_setbit
gmp_sign
gmp_sqrt
gmp_sqrtrem
gmp_strval
gmp_sub
gmp_xor

8.42.23 gmp_hamdist()Distance de Hamming

[ Exemples avec gmp_hamdist ]   PHP 4 >= 4.0.4, PHP 5

int  gmp_hamdist ( resource   a , resource   b )

gmp_hamdist retourne la distance de Hamming entre a et b . Les deux paramètres doivent être strictement positifs.

Exemple avec gmp_hamdist

<?php
$ham1
= gmp_init("1001010011", 2);
$ham2 = gmp_init("1011111100", 2);
echo
gmp_hamdist($ham1, $ham2) . "\n";

/* hamdist est équivalent à : */
echo gmp_popcount(gmp_xor($ham1, $ham2)) . "\n";
?>

Voir aussi gmp_popcount et gmp_xor .

<< gmp_hamdist >>
gmp_gcdext Fonctions GMP gmp_init